kræftgenomik
Kræftgenomik, or cancer genomics, is the study of the complete DNA of cancer cells. This field focuses on identifying the genetic mutations that drive cancer development and progression. By analyzing the genome of a tumor, scientists can pinpoint specific alterations in genes that are responsible for uncontrolled cell growth, resistance to treatment, and the ability of cancer to spread.
